A Selling Exhibition of Contemporary Fine Furniture

Only every other year does the largest collection of contemporary fine furniture exhibit in London. This is the very rare chance to see the latest innovations from a British Movement revered across the globe.

An opportunity to see, buy, collect or commission a piece of sublime craftsmanship, produced by the most talented designer makers who practice the hand skills of the Arts & Crafts era and combine them with the design sensibilities of today.

Exhibitors: Sam Anderson, Duke Christie, Sue Darleston, Davidge & Marsh, Brendan Devitt Spooner, Philip Dobbins, Tim Dunleavy, Enrich Fichtner, John Fishwick, Ben Gabriel, Anthony Gray, Martin Grierson, Tim Hawkins, Sue Hyslop, Graham Ikin, John Jacques, Simon Jewell, Luke Harding, Knut Klimmek Henderson, Marcus Mauger, Christine Meyer Eaglestone, Jonathan Pearce, Simon Pirie, Rupert Phelps, Graham Rayner, Ben Rawlinson, Waring Robinson, David Savage, Will Self, Norman Speller, Kevin Stamper, Waywood, Williams & Cleal, Toby Winteringham.

Martin Grierson, as in previous years, is the curator and maintains the exemplary standard you would expect from one of the UK’s most revered furniture designer makers.

The Millinery Works is an exhibition space and gallery specialising in the sale of antique furniture from the Arts & Crafts movement.
